A Newburgh babysitter serving jailtime for assaulting a toddler in an incident caught on a nanny cam may be deported.
Orange County Jail officials say Chantal Mason will be transferred into federal custody for a deportation hearing at the end of her nine-month sentence instead of being released.
A source says she’s from Trinidad.
Mason pleaded guilty to reckless assault and has been in jail since April. She was recorded repeatedly slapping and shoving a 2-year-old boy on a couch last year while trying to get him to go to sleep.
News 12 reached out to U.S. Immigrations and Customs Enforcement for more information but hasn’t heard back.
